Significant Progress on Sind River Bridge Project
Kolaras/Shivpuri. The construction of the bridge over the Sind River, aimed at facilitating smoother travel on the Kolaras to Rannod route, has now entered its final phase after years of delays. This advancement is attributed to the dedicated efforts and personal involvement of Union Minister and local MP Jyotiraditya Scindia.
Scindia has prioritized public convenience and regional demands, taking personal initiative to coordinate with relevant ministries and officials to expedite the approval and budget allocation for this project.

Approval Secured Through Scindia's Efforts
The bridge has been a long-standing demand of the Kolaras-Rannod community. Residents have faced significant challenges, especially during the rainy season, as they were forced to navigate through the river. Local representatives and citizens presented their request for a bridge to Union Minister and Guna MP Jyotiraditya Scindia, who acted swiftly to facilitate the approval of this crucial project.
Construction Work Progressing Smoothly
Current reports indicate that the construction is proceeding smoothly and is expected to be completed within the estimated timeline. The river flows in two streams, and the slab construction has been successfully completed. The remaining work involves the abutment construction at both ends of the bridge, which is currently underway at a rapid pace. To ensure public convenience during the construction, temporary ramps have been established on both sides of the bridge, allowing easy access for two-wheelers and pedestrians.
